%include "libavutil/x86/x86util.asm"

SECTION .text

%macro count_pixels_fn 1 ; depth
cglobal blackdetect_%1, 5, 7, 2, src, stride, width, height, threshold
        movd xm1, thresholdd
    %if %1 == 8
        vpbroadcastb m1, xm1
    %else
        vpbroadcastw m1, xm1
        shl widthq, 1
    %endif
        add srcq, widthq
        neg widthq
        xor r4d, r4d
        mov r5, widthq
        jmp .start
.loop:
        popcnt r6d, r6d
        add r4d, r6d
.start:
        movu m0, [srcq + r5]
    %if %1 == 8
        pmaxub m0, m1
        pcmpeqb m0, m1
    %else
        pmaxuw m0, m1
        pcmpeqw m0, m1
    %endif
        pmovmskb r6d, m0
        add r5, mmsize
        jl .loop
        ; handle tail by shifting away unused high elements
        shlx r6d, r6d, r5d
        popcnt r6d, r6d
        add r4d, r6d
        add srcq, strideq
        mov r5, widthq
        dec heightq
        jg .start
    %if %1 > 8
        shr r4d, 1
    %endif
        mov eax, r4d
        RET
%endmacro

%if HAVE_AVX2_EXTERNAL
INIT_YMM avx2
count_pixels_fn 8
count_pixels_fn 16
%endif
